Irons emphasizes that flexibility is largely a "tongue level" study. Use a high "eee" position for upper registers and a lower "aah" or "ooo" for lower notes.

Keep the mouthpiece pressure minimal; if you press, the lips will lock up, stopping the flexibility pattern instantly. Common Pitfalls and How to Fix Them

Keep the air moving constantly, like a steady stream. Do not let the air stop between notes.
If you play an exercise for 30 seconds, rest for 30 seconds. This prevents lactic acid buildup and protects your chops. It dictates your range
